Jacqui DevereuxVersatile Brisbane Mezzo Jacqui Devereux has many stylistic strings to her bow and is accomplished and experienced in opera, musical theatre, recital, revue, and cabaret work.

Stage roles include Zita in Gianni Schicchi at South Bank, Marcellina in Marriage of Figaro for for Brisbane's Stage X Festival, Reno in Anything Goes and Sally in Call Me Madam as well as chorus work for Opera Queensland. She has worked with some of the most prominent names in Australian Musical Theatre (John Frost, Peter Casey, Christopher Renshaw). Jacqui has appeared in numerous classical and contemporary concerts and recitals in the last 5 years due to the flexibility of her vocal and stylistic abilities, the latest being a foray into cabaret performance including the inaugural Brisbane Cabaret Festival. She is a well known and highly regarded artist and teacher in the realm of contemporary singing and musical theatre.

Jacqui has conducted master classes and seminars throughout Brisbane and is highly sought after as a teacher. She teaches both adults and children, professionals and amateurs, and a high percentage of her students have gained entry to prestigious courses majoring in contemporary and musical theatre performance (QUT, WAAPA) and been cast in professional musical and cabaret shows.
